Johannes Austermann (24 June 1906 – 12 August 1973) was a highly decorated Oberstleutnant in the Wehrmacht during World War II. He was also a recipient of the Knight's Cross of the Iron Cross. The Knight's Cross of the Iron Cross was awarded to recognise extreme battlefield bravery or successful military leadership. Johannes Austermann was captured by Soviet troops in May 1945 and was released in November of that year.
